A fingerprint door lock is a type of security device that uses biometric technology to allow access to a building or room. Instead of using a key or code, the lock uses a scanner to identify the unique patterns of an individual's fingerprint. This technology provides a secure and convenient alternative to traditional lock systems and can help to prevent unauthorized access. Some fingerprint door locks also include backup options such as key or code entry. electronic lock for gate -  An electronic lock for a gate is a type of lock that uses an electronic control device to lock and unlock the gate. These locks can be opened using a variety of methods, such as a keypad, a card reader, a fingerprint scanner, or a remote control. Some electronic locks for gates also have backup systems, such as a key override, in case the electronic system fails or the power goes out. Electronic locks for gates can provide a high level of security and convenience, and are often used in residential, commercial, and industrial settings.
